Разница между RSA, DSA и ECDSA в контексте SSH-ключей заключается в следующих особенностях:
- RSA. 13 Самый старый и распространённый алгоритм, основанный на использовании парных ключей (приватного и публичного). 1 Длина ключа варьируется от 1024 до 16384 бит. 3
- DSA. 23 Алгоритм основан на дискретном логарифмировании и модульном возведении в степень. 3 Длина ключа не превышает 1024 бит. 3 По сравнению с RSA, DSA показывает лучшие показатели при генерации подписи, но уступает по времени при её проверке. 2
- ECDSA. 13 Алгоритм цифровой подписи на основе эллиптических кривых, использующий математические свойства эллиптических кривых для генерации ключей и выполнения операций над ними. 1 Ключи ECDSA короче, но при этом уровень безопасности не хуже. 3
Выбор между этими алгоритмами зависит от конкретных требований и условий использования SSH-ключей.